About the Team

OpenAIs Hardware organization develops silicon and system-level solutions designed for the unique demands of advanced AI workloads. The team is responsible for building the next generation of AI-native silicon while working closely with software and research partners to co-design hardware tightly integrated with AI addition to delivering production-grade silicon for OpenAIs supercomputing infrastructure the team also creates custom design tools and methodologies that accelerate innovation and enable hardware optimized specifically for AI.

About the Role

We are seeking an Operations Program Manager (OPM) to serve as the single-threaded operational leader for new hardware introductions (NPI) and production ramps across OpenAIs AI infrastructure systems.

This role combines hands-on execution with strategic ownership. You will be responsible for defining the operating model aligning cross-functional stakeholders setting the critical path making informed tradeoffs escalating decisively and ensuring hardware programs deliver on schedule quality cost and scalability.

Success in this role requires comfort operating in ambiguity influencing without authority and driving alignment across internal teams and external partnerswhile keeping eyes firmly on long-term system scalability and repeatability.

In this role you will:

Strategic & Leadership Ownership

  • Act as the single-threaded owner for operational readiness across NPI and ramp accountable for outcomes from early bring-up through sustained production

  • Translate OpenAIs infrastructure strategy and engineering objectives into clear operating plans execution priorities and decision frameworks

  • Drive alignment across Engineering Operations Strategic Sourcing Finance Capacity Planning and Executive stakeholders by framing tradeoffs risks and recommendations

  • Proactively identify inflection points where decisions or investments are required to protect long-term scale reliability or cost targets

  • Influence operational strategy with manufacturing partners by setting expectations on execution rigor accountability and continuous improvement

Program Execution & Operational Excellence

  • Drive overall NPI build readiness including material accountability manufacturing and test readiness product data availability factory infrastructure and qualification plans

  • Lead transition activities from NPI to mass production partnering closely with Sustaining Operations teams to ensure seamless ownership transfer

  • Translate engineering requirements into actionable factory-ready plans with tier-1 manufacturing and integration partners

  • Lead cross-functional build and debug cadences; ensure issues are clearly owned aggressively driven and formally closed with root cause and prevention

  • Drive factory and deployment ramp readiness including throughput site readiness yield targets quality controls and reliability gates

  • Own end-to-end risk managementidentification mitigation planning escalation and executive-level communication

  • Surface systemic bottlenecks inefficiencies or failure modes; propose and implement durable solutions across process tooling and organizational interfaces

  • Build formalize and scale repeatable operating mechanisms that enable predictable high-velocity hardware development

Systems Process & Partner Leadership

  • Define requirements for operational systems (e.g. PLM enablement) and partner with internal teams to implement test and operationalize them

  • Establish clear scopes roles and responsibilities across internal teams and external partners to ensure clean execution boundaries

  • Build strong trust-based relationships with contract manufacturers OEMs and integratorsdriving accountability performance and transparency

  • Support onsite factory builds and field deployments as needed (domestic and international travel)
